WebNov 1, 2024 · a) Sign out from the iMessage application on your Mac. b) Open Finder, then navigate to Go > Go To Folder. In the text box, type: ~/Library/Messages and hit Return. c) Copy the chat files (chat.db, chat.db-shm, and chat.db-wal) to Desktop to ensure you can get back this version in case of need. If you have a mac, you can simply open Messages app sign in (if you are not) select the particular conversation File > Print > Save (output will be in PDF) The result doesn't look great, but it does contain all the images and the text is searchable.
